WebTransmission loss, aka insertion loss, is the additional loss produced by the introduction of the device under test (DUT) between the two reference planes of the measurement. This extra loss may be due to intrinsic loss in the DUT and/ or mismatch. In case of extra loss, the insertion loss is defined to be positive. The negative of insertion loss WebWhat is an EFS file.
